Chris Bassitt Promoted to Chicago

Published on August 30, 2014 under Southern League (SL1)
Birmingham Barons News Release


The Birmingham Barons and Chicago White Sox have announced that RHP Chris Bassitt has been promoted to Chicago where he'll start game two of today's split doubleheader against the Detroit Tigers. Roster at 23.

Bassitt, 25, went 3-1 with a 1.56 ERA (6 ER/34.2 IP) and 36 strikeouts in six starts with the Barons this season. The 6-foot-5, 210-pound Bassitt suffered a broken right hand prior to the start of the season and did not debut with the Barons until July 29 after pitching in three rehab games with the Arizona League White Sox.

He threw 16.0 consecutive scoreless IP over three starts from August 3-15 and limited the opposition to a .206 (26-126) average while in Birmingham.

Bassitt was selected by Chicago in the 16th round of the 2011 draft out of the University of Akron and was instrumental to the Barons' run to the 2013 Southern League Championship going 2-0 with a 0.71 ERA (1 ER/12.2 IP) in two postseason starts.

With his promotion, Bassitt becomes the 44th player to jump directly from Double-A Birmingham to Chicago in the 28 years of the current affiliation and the first since Jose Quintana in 2012.
